Commit f0f899432e8e901844c3d98483d89d4612f13d98

Authored by Kumar Gala
1 parent 5cfbc458d4
Exists in master and in 55 other branches 8qm-imx_v2020.04_5.4.70_2.3.0, emb_lf_v2022.04, emb_lf_v2023.04, imx_v2015.04_4.1.15_1.0.0_ga, pitx_8mp_lf_v2020.04, smarc-8m-android-10.0.0_2.6.0, smarc-8m-android-11.0.0_2.0.0, smarc-8mp-android-11.0.0_2.0.0, smarc-emmc-imx_v2014.04_3.10.53_1.1.0_ga, smarc-emmc-imx_v2014.04_3.14.28_1.0.0_ga, smarc-imx-l5.0.0_1.0.0-ga, smarc-imx6_v2018.03_4.14.98_2.0.0_ga, smarc-imx7_v2017.03_4.9.11_1.0.0_ga, smarc-imx7_v2018.03_4.14.98_2.0.0_ga, smarc-imx_v2014.04_3.14.28_1.0.0_ga, smarc-imx_v2015.04_4.1.15_1.0.0_ga, smarc-imx_v2017.03_4.9.11_1.0.0_ga, smarc-imx_v2017.03_4.9.88_2.0.0_ga, smarc-imx_v2017.03_o8.1.0_1.3.0_8m, smarc-imx_v2018.03_4.14.78_1.0.0_ga, smarc-m6.0.1_2.1.0-ga, smarc-n7.1.2_2.0.0-ga, smarc-rel_imx_4.1.15_2.0.0_ga, smarc_8m-imx_v2018.03_4.14.98_2.0.0_ga, smarc_8m-imx_v2019.04_4.19.35_1.1.0, smarc_8m_00d0-imx_v2018.03_4.14.98_2.0.0_ga, smarc_8mm-imx_v2018.03_4.14.98_2.0.0_ga, smarc_8mm-imx_v2019.04_4.19.35_1.1.0, smarc_8mm-imx_v2020.04_5.4.24_2.1.0, smarc_8mp_lf_v2020.04, smarc_8mq-imx_v2020.04_5.4.24_2.1.0, smarc_8mq_lf_v2020.04, ti-u-boot-2015.07, u-boot-2013.01.y, v2013.10, v2013.10-smarct33, v2013.10-smartmen, v2014.01, v2014.04, v2014.04-smarct33, v2014.04-smarct33-emmc, v2014.04-smartmen, v2014.07, v2014.07-smarct33, v2014.07-smartmen, v2015.07-smarct33, v2015.07-smarct33-emmc, v2015.07-smarct4x, v2016.05-dlt, v2016.05-smarct3x, v2016.05-smarct3x-emmc, v2016.05-smarct4x, v2017.01-smarct3x, v2017.01-smarct3x-emmc, v2017.01-smarct4x

powerpc/85xx: Declare fsl_ddr_set_memctl_regs in <asm/fsl_ddr_sdram.h>

Remove declerations of fsl_ddr_set_memctl_regs in board files with and
place it into a common header.

Based on patch from Poonam Aggrwal.

Signed-off-by: Kumar Gala <galak@kernel.crashing.org>

Showing 3 changed files with 2 additions and 6 deletions Side-by-side Diff

arch/powerpc/include/asm/fsl_ddr_sdram.h
... ... @@ -271,6 +271,8 @@
271 271  
272 272 extern phys_size_t fsl_ddr_sdram(void);
273 273 extern int fsl_use_spd(void);
  274 +extern void fsl_ddr_set_memctl_regs(const fsl_ddr_cfg_regs_t *regs,
  275 + unsigned int ctrl_num);
274 276  
275 277 /*
276 278 * The 85xx boards have a common prototype for fixed_sdram so put the
board/freescale/corenet_ds/ddr.c
... ... @@ -16,9 +16,6 @@
16 16  
17 17 DECLARE_GLOBAL_DATA_PTR;
18 18  
19   -extern void fsl_ddr_set_memctl_regs(const fsl_ddr_cfg_regs_t *regs,
20   - unsigned int ctrl_num);
21   -
22 19  
23 20 /*
24 21 * Fixed sdram init -- doesn't use serial presence detect.
board/freescale/p1_p2_rdb/ddr.c
... ... @@ -30,9 +30,6 @@
30 30  
31 31 DECLARE_GLOBAL_DATA_PTR;
32 32  
33   -extern void fsl_ddr_set_memctl_regs(const fsl_ddr_cfg_regs_t *regs,
34   - unsigned int ctrl_num);
35   -
36 33 #define CONFIG_SYS_DDR_CS0_BNDS 0x0000003F
37 34 #define CONFIG_SYS_DDR_CS0_CONFIG 0x80014202
38 35 #define CONFIG_SYS_DDR_CS0_CONFIG_2 0x00000000